Episode Summary

While assisting SG-3 on an offworld mission, Teal'c encounters a savage alien creature that is killing the inhabitants. SG-1 investigates and learns that a parasite is to blame. The team suspects that the Ori are responsible, but they are shocked when they find out the real cause.moreless

    • During the briefing in the command tent, the SGC soldiers present have no patches on their uniforms, since they were operating on Earth where the SGC is still secret. The patches are still gone when the team moves through the woods and shoots the first creature. Yet as they shoot at the creatures later, everyone except Vala and Landry acquire patches as they shoot at the second creature. Edit
    • In the briefing with Reynolds, Teal'c, and Vala, Carter tells them to return to the planet with SG-3 and SG-25. However in the next scene when Landry is telling Mitchell what the others are doing, he says SG-3 and SG-5, completely missing the "twenty" part. Edit
    • Trivia: SG-3 is a US Marine unit. The Marine MARPAT BDU contains black "pixels", while Navy, Army and Air Force ACUs have no black. Edit

    • Mitchell: If you have a Playstation, I would be happy to kick your ass at SOCOM 3. SOCOM 3 is a recently released video game for the Playstation 2 game system. It faced high expectations as its predecessor, SOCOM 2: NAVY SEALS, was one of the Playstation 2's highest-ranked games. Edit
    • Mitchell: Or a vice-presidential bird hunt. This is a reference to Vice President Dick Cheney accidentally shooting a hunting companion during a quail-hunting trip in early 2006. This is somewhat odd considering George W. Bush is not the President in the Stargate universe, although President Hayes could have gotten Cheney as his VP after "The Lost City." Edit
